Confessions of a cluttered life

by Jummy

I’m elbow and calf deep in papers, clothing, unused small kitchen appliances, purses, shoes and garbage bags.

No, I’m not moving, nor am I preparing for a garage sale. I’m simply cleaning my room.

My packrat tendencies are legendary; I hold on to everything. Although I graduated from university three years ago, I still have nearly every sheet of paper I ever wrote on and all of my textbooks. I tried earlier in the month to sell them back to the university for a fraction of their original value (and they were in mint condition too!) but nobody wanted them. I am now torn between keeping them for interest’s sake or donating them. In the meantime, before I go with option 2 (since decluttering is the ultimate goal), I will see if I have better luck selling the textbooks in the fall.

After hours of cleaning, this is what my closet currently looks like (do not judge me quite yet; the rest of the room is much worse):


There is much left to do.
